What the 6ES7136-6AA00-0CA1 Actually Does in a Safety System

The 6ES7136-6AA00-0CA1 is a fail-safe analog input module in the SIMATIC ET 200SP decentralized I/O family. Its job is to convert safety-critical analog sensor signals — current outputs in the 0-20mA or 4-20mA range — into digital values that a safety PLC can process as part of a validated safety function. What separates it from a standard analog input module is not the signal it accepts but what it does with faults: built-in diagnostics detect open circuit, short circuit, and out-of-range conditions, covering over 95 percent of common sensor faults within one PLC cycle. That internal diagnostic coverage is what enables PL e and SIL 3 compliance without adding external safety relay modules to the circuit.

The HF designation in the product name is a firmware classification, not a signal frequency descriptor. HF firmware reduces measurement response time and cycle jitter by approximately 40 to 50 percent compared to standard firmware variants, which matters in closed-loop safety applications such as proportional solenoid valve control and servo press load feedback where measurement lag directly affects control quality. The module supports two-wire and four-wire transducer connections on each of its four channels independently, which means a single module can serve a mixed sensor population without requiring additional hardware.

Where This Module Sits in a Typical ET 200SP Architecture

The 6ES7136-6AA00-0CA1 sits at the field device layer of the control architecture, between the distributed I/O station and the analog sensors installed on the machine or process. It acts as the signal acquisition and safety validation point for current-output transducers before data reaches the safety controller.

  • Safety PLC or F-CPU communicates over PROFIBUS DP as master — this module is a DP slave only
  • ET 200SP base unit hosts the module via plug-in snap connection — no soldering, no backplane screws
  • 6ES7136-6AA00-0CA1 accepts 0-20mA or 4-20mA current signals from field-installed two-wire or four-wire transducers
  • 24VDC auxiliary supply feeds module power; typically supplied from a dedicated safety-rated power supply on the same panel
  • Diagnostic data returns to TIA Portal safety program as a data block, surfacing fault codes for sensor break, short circuit, and out-of-range conditions

Wiring and Installation Overview

  • The module supports two-wire (3-wire connection) and four-wire transducer configurations independently per channel — verify transducer output type in the sensor datasheet before wiring and confirm the channel mode in TIA Portal matches the physical connection
  • Use shielded twisted-pair cable (18-22 AWG is standard industrial practice for 0-20mA and 4-20mA signals) and ground the cable shield at one end only — at the control cabinet — to prevent ground loops from corrupting the analog signal
  • Maintain a minimum 100mm physical separation between analog signal cables and high-current or AC power cables; routing in the same conduit or cable tray as motor wiring is a common source of out-of-range faults
  • The module snaps onto the ET 200SP base unit via plug connector — power down the 24VDC auxiliary supply before insertion, align the module with the correct slot, and press until the snap connector audibly engages and the module sits flush with the base housing
  • After power-up, observe the LED on the module face: a fault indication before sensor connection is wired should be investigated against the 24VDC auxiliary supply voltage and module seating before proceeding to TIA Portal commissioning

Commissioning in TIA Portal: What to Verify First

  • Confirm firmware version V1.0.2 or later on the module label immediately on receipt — modules with firmware V1.0.0 or V1.0.1 may not respond correctly to TIA Portal V17 or later project configurations; update via the Siemens support portal diagnostic tool if a mismatch is found
  • In TIA Portal, open the ET 200SP device configuration, locate the F-AI 4xI module in the hardware tree, and verify the firmware version field in module Properties before downloading any configuration
  • Configure the measurement type for each of the four channels — 0-20mA or 4-20mA — and set the transducer type (two-wire or four-wire) to match the physical wiring; a mismatch here produces a measurement offset that will not clear until the parameter is corrected
  • Enable channel-specific diagnostics for all channels connected to safety-critical sensors; the diagnostics data block in the safety program surfaces fault codes for open circuit, short circuit, and out-of-range conditions that the safety function must respond to
  • After downloading the program, monitor module status in the online diagnostics window and verify all connected channels show valid signal input in the expected 0-20mA or 4-20mA range before declaring the module commissioned

Frequently Asked Questions

Can the 6ES7136-6AA00-0CA1 be used on a PROFINET network without a gateway?

No. The 6ES7136-6AA00-0CA1 is a PROFIBUS DP slave only and has no native PROFINET interface. To integrate it into a PROFINET-based system, a PROFIBUS DP gateway or DP master interface module would be required, and gateway compatibility must be verified before procurement. If your system is PROFINET-native, evaluate ET 200SP Pro variants designed for that protocol.

Does this module eliminate the need for a separate safety relay in a PL e application?

For the analog input safety function specifically, yes — the 6ES7136-6AA00-0CA1's built-in diagnostic coverage handles the sensor fault detection that would otherwise require an external safety relay or safety monitor. However, the module does not replace the safety controller (F-CPU) or the overall safety system validation. PL e / SIL 3 applies to the module function; system-level validation per ISO 13849-1 or IEC 61508 is still required for the complete safety function.

What happens if I wire a four-wire transducer in two-wire mode in TIA Portal?

The module will produce a measurement with an incorrect offset or exhibit nonlinear signal behavior because the excitation and return conductors are not being treated as separate paths. The channel-specific parameter in TIA Portal must match the physical wiring configuration — two-wire or four-wire — before power-on. Always test the sensor signal at the module terminals with a multimeter to confirm the expected 0-20mA or 4-20mA current before trusting the module reading.

What firmware version is required for full TIA Portal compatibility?

Firmware version V1.0.2 or later is required for full feature support. Modules with earlier firmware versions such as V1.0.0 or V1.0.1 may fail to respond to configuration changes in TIA Portal V17 or later projects. Check the firmware version printed on the module label immediately on receipt and update via the Siemens support portal diagnostic tool if the version is below V1.0.2.

Can I stack multiple 6ES7136-6AA00-0CA1 modules to get more than four fail-safe analog input channels?

Yes. Multiple F-AI 4xI modules can be installed on the same ET 200SP base unit, up to the base unit's slot capacity, giving up to 16 fail-safe analog input channels from four modules. Each module is configured independently in TIA Portal with its own channel parameters and diagnostics data block. This is the supported approach for high-channel-count safety applications within a single ET 200SP station.

Is the 6ES7136-6AA00-0CA1 suitable for thermocouple or RTD temperature inputs?

No. This module accepts DC current signals only — 0-20mA or 4-20mA from two-wire or four-wire transducers. It is not compatible with thermocouple, RTD, resistance, or voltage signal types. If your temperature measurement uses a thermocouple or RTD sensor directly, you need a different ET 200SP analog input module matched to that signal type.
